Nicholas Opoku Joins UD Las Palmas on Two-Year Deal

Ghanaian defender Nicholas Opoku has completed a move to Spanish side UD Las Palmas, signing a two-year contract after leaving Turkish Super Lig outfit Kasimpasa.

The 28-year-old centre back begins a new chapter in Spain following an impressive spell in Turkey, where he established himself as one of Kasimpasa’s most reliable performers.

Opoku was an ever-present figure in the heart of Kasimpasa’s defence throughout last season, playing a key role as the club successfully secured its Turkish Super Lig status.

His consistency, aerial dominance and defensive leadership made him one of the team’s standout players.

The move to Las Palmas offers the Ghana international another opportunity to showcase his qualities in one of Europe’s top leagues as the Spanish club strengthens its squad ahead of the new season.

Opoku will be aiming to carry his solid defensive form into Spanish football as he embarks on the next phase of his career with UD Las Palmas.
